I finished my PhD at Department of Computer Science of Cornell University in May, 1998. Before I came to Cornell, I did my undergraduate and Master's study at Department of Applied Mathematics, Tsinghua University, Beijing, China. My research work was on computer vision and multimedia systems. My advisors are Professor Ramin Zabih and Professor Dan Huttenlocher. I worked on content-based image retrieval ( CVPR '97 , color images in the paper are available from here) , object querying ( ICCV '98), learning schemes for managing image libraries( MM '97 ) and image classification (MM'98) etc. Here is my thesis Color-Spatial Image Indexing and Applications (pdf file).
